Output 33e50253fba6dd18e67b25c0f6e3dcd30f606dc7433b9ad6e75ca7d9de7d9808:1

value
406901856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c8d901c12632e1069a714c2bd44e78e9bab815f OP_EQUALVERIFY OP_CHECKSIG
address
16XB8UXJ2B9aMJoqWhq1FfDjTBW34WGpP3
transaction
33e50253fba6dd18e67b25c0f6e3dcd30f606dc7433b9ad6e75ca7d9de7d9808
spent
true